An abandoned mine is a mine or quarry which is no longer producing or operational, though definitions vary.

An abandoned mine may be a hazard to health, safety or environment.

The term incorporates all types of old mines including underground shaft mines and drift mines, and surface mines including quarries and placer mining .

In the United States there are thousands of abandoned mines. The precise number of abandoned mines in the United States remains unknown, ranging “from the National Park Service’s tally of 2,500 on its lands, to the Mineral Policy Center’s assessment of 560,000 abandoned mines on public and privately owned lands.” Many of these abandoned mines are associated with abandoned neighboring towns often referred to as ghost towns. Experts strongly warn against entering or exploring old or abandoned mines. In California, Nevada, Colorado, New Mexico and Arkansas, there are over 6,500 abandoned mines according to infographic.
